The stars are coming out in movies scheduled for release later this year: Angelina Jolie in Wanted, Harrison Ford in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ull, Christian Bale as Batman in The Dark Knight, the Dodge Caravan in Soccer Mom.
The movie Soccer Mom, due in September, will feature the 2008 Dodge Caravan in various scenes as a result of an agreement involving the Dodge division of Chrysler; its media agency, PHD, part of the Omnicom Group; the Meredith Corp, the publisher of magazines like Ladies’ Home Journal; and Bogner Entertainment, the producer of the film.
“This is a neat way we can target the consumer we want to speak to,” said Mike Accavitti, director for marketing of the Dodge brand and the SRT performance line of cars at Chrysler. “The beauty of this practice is that it allows the consumer to see the Dodge Caravan in everyday life, as they’d use it,” Accavitti said. The minivan is getting “a great supporting role” in Soccer Mom, he added, “one that’s credible.”
“Yes, Ladies’ Home Journal is presenting and Dodge has a major role in the film,” said Fritz Weiss, director for marketing and promotions at Bogner Entertainment in Los Angeles, “but we’re producing a story the Ladies’ Home Journal consumer will want to watch.”
To that end, he added, “We are organically integrating the Dodge Caravan into the plot. There’s a balance you have to reach,” Weiss said, where the product or brand inclusions still “make sense for the story.”
“It’s believable this family would be driving a Dodge minivan,” he said, but making the movie resemble an infomercial “is not good for anybody.”
So while the characters in Soccer Mom may be seen using a new feature of the Caravan called Swivel and Go seating, Accavitti said, “it’s not over the top, it’s not, ‘Look at this great Swivel and Go feature with stain-resistant fabric on the seats.’”
